HUMANITARIAN LOGISTICS
Humanitarian logistics is the process of planning, implementing, monitoring, and controlling the acquisition, storage, and transportation of goods and materials from the point of origin to disaster sites. Its purpose is to manage inventory, facilitate communication, support infrastructure, and deliver resources to help alleviate the suffering of disaster-affected populations efficiently and cost-effectively.
Candidates pursuing certification for Humanitarian Logistics Officer need to satisfy the basic requirements of candidates for certification and complete all the ASCEND core and technical competency units of their chosen occupation.
To apply for certification on this occupation, the candidate needs to hold at least a bachelor’s degree issued by a higher education institution (e.g., University, Technical Institutes) recognised by the national government of where it operates.Formal education must be equivalent to the “Knowledge and Skills” descriptors of the ASEAN Qualification Reference Framework (AQRF) Level 5. The candidates also require having a minimum of 1 year of relevant work experience similar to the “Application and Responsibility” descriptors of the AQRF Level 5. Candidates pursuing certification for Humanitarian Logistics Coordinator need to satisfy the basic requirements of candidates for certification and complete all the ASCEND core and technical competency units of their chosen occupation.
To apply for certification on this occupation, the candidate needs to hold t least a bachelor’s degreeissued by a higher education institution (e.g., University, Technical Institutes) recognized by the national government of where it operates.Formal education must be equivalent to the “Knowledge and Skills” descriptors of the ASEAN Qualification Reference Framework (AQRF) Level 6. The candidates also require to have a minimum of 3 years of relevant work experience similar to the “Application and Responsibility” descriptors of the AQRF Level 6. Candidates pursuing certification for Humanitarian Logistics Manager need to satisfy the basic requirements of candidates for certification and complete all the ASCEND core and technical competency units of their chosen occupation.
To apply for certification on this occupation, the candidate needs to hold t least a bachelor’s degreeissued by a higher education institution (e.g., University, Technical Institutes) recognized by the national government of where it operates. Formal education must be equivalent to the “Knowledge and Skills” descriptors of the ASEAN Qualification Reference Framework (AQRF) Level7. The candidates also require to have at least 7 years of relevant work experience similar to the “Application and Responsibility” descriptors of the AQRF Level 7. The project “Operationalising the ASEAN Standards and Certification for Experts in Disaster Management (ASCEND)” is part of the AADMER Work Programme 2021-2025, and will contribute to the realisation of
ASEAN’s goal to become a global leader in disaster management by 2025, as articulated in the ASEAN Vision 2025 on Disaster Management.
The AHA Centre implements the ASCEND development project in collaboration with the Korean National Fire Agency (KNFA), and with support from the ASEAN Secretariat and the Government of the Republic of Korea.
